Transaction 66af36ab4fe9450cacf5dfc495c724a124490dd1c6387975e3116db15a3ec167

2 Input
2 Outputs
  • 66af36ab4fe9450cacf5dfc495c724a124490dd1c6387975e3116db15a3ec167:0
  • value  1041661
    address  34aA2U4RC5imTtPNB2BTc3xmB3ptgpvbZv
  • 66af36ab4fe9450cacf5dfc495c724a124490dd1c6387975e3116db15a3ec167:1
  • value  584887
    address  38weW2gvQYgFXKDu8SBaZPAaW1Du2RF58V